## Clock skew on build agents

If Forgewell build agents drift more than 2s, artifact signatures start failing validation — that's by design, not a bug. Restart chronyd on the agent, then re-run the signing job. The skew monitor pushes alerts through our metrics relay, which authenticates with a secret set on the next line.

vault entry, bagef-hafop: RELAY_SECRET3=a63

MEMO — Dispatch Desk

Three loan pieces from the Varrenholt Collection leave tomorrow for the Kestrel Gallery wing at Dunmere. Crates are sealed, climate-logged, and staged in Bay 2. No stops, no substitutions on the route sheet. Insurance rider covers door-to-door only, so the courier must stay with the load at all times. Dunmere's registrar signs on arrival; keep the duplicate slip. The hand-over instruction below is confidential — share it with the assigned courier only.

courier memo of yajof-yawep: the ulaix silath courier leaves the casax ledger at gate 3093 under passcode 598820

Runbook: query planner regression recovery, Burrowbase cluster. So the planner started picking nested loops over hash joins after the 4.2 stats refresh — classic. First, re-run `ANALYZE` on the hot tables and pin the old plan via the hint table. If that doesn't take, you'll need the admin account, which is probably locked because it always is. Recover it through the Kestrel console's emergency flow. At the recovery prompt, type the passphrase shown directly below.

strongbox words: holax-rusax-jorath-aldeth